The OData Principle¶
ABA works with any standard SAP OData service:
- If SAP exposes it via OData → ABA can use it
- Adding a new module = activating OData services + creating MCP tool definitions
- No custom ABAP development required for read operations
- The platform grows with your SAP landscape
Common Interaction Patterns¶
All modules support these interaction types:
| Pattern | Description | Example |
|---|---|---|
| Query | Find and filter objects | "POs over €50k from last month" |
| Detail | Look up specific objects | "Details of order 1000234" |
| Summary | Aggregate data | "Total spend by cost center" |
| Status | Quick checks | "Is delivery 800123 shipped?" |
| Navigation | Cross-document flow | "PO for this invoice" |
